// Threshold for hard-bounce suppression in the Mailtrough
// processor. Addresses exceeding this count get dropped from
// all Corvid Labs sends permanently. Don't tune this without
// reading the bounce-policy doc first — soft bounces use a
// separate counter. New folks: the value was locked in under
// the build noted below.

session token of kahog-bahif = htk9_f63daec35

## Step 4: Cut over the Gatecount turnstile counter

Before switching the Harrowfield Stadium gates to the new Gatecount v2 service, drain the in-flight tallies and confirm the reconciliation job shows zero pending deltas. Only then restart the edge agents, one concourse at a time. Apply the following configuration values to each agent before restart.

config for kadug-yahop:
quenwyn:
  pin: 2459
  metrics_host: metrics.quenwyn.lumicsys.internal
  tenant: julax
  seal: seal_0d5ead96

## 14:22 — Crash-report pipeline stalls

Around 14:22, the Fernpost crash-report pipeline stopped ingesting symbols, so plugin crashes from the Quillby mobile app showed up unsymbolicated. Turns out the symbol uploader had quietly wedged after a malformed dSYM from a third-party plugin — not naming names, but please validate before upload. We drained the queue, restarted the uploader, and backfilled the gap by 15:05. If your plugin's crashes from that window look weird, re-check against the recovery build noted below.

session token of kagup-hahaf = htk3_2b8

### Step 6: Migrate the clue dictionary

The Gridsmith crossword generator stores its clue dictionary and solved-grid history in the legacy `puzzles_v1` database. Export both tables with the bundled `gridsmith-export` tool, then import into the new cluster before cutting over the generator workers. Note that grid templates are versioned; do not re-import templates older than schema 3, as the solver will reject them. Once the import finishes, point the generator at the new cluster using the connection string below.

warehouse DSN: redis://praael_svc:cR@db-fd69.lumiccorp.example:5432/holdor